NO, not all AES is road level mounted...cam by REDFLEX is all mounted high on top. Speed cam is usually mounted higher than a car's roof this is to increase it's field of view.....go Google Redlfex site and you can learn something about the system and specifications....those fixed type speed cam are RedFlexspeed...RedFlex cam very easy to differentiate from Jenoptik...Redflex cam the glass is triangle shape one...Mobile type from RedFlex is mounted inside a car...while Jenoptik is mounted on road..


The square type is for Jenoptik Trafficstar SR590 system if my info are right from the time I gathered them and cross referenced with it. The SR590 is a dual function cam..can use as speed cam and redlight cam..

The mobile unit is also from Jenoptik MultaRadar CD..funny name though....

THose handheld type, I think they from LTI...Laser Technology Inc could be the Ultraltye series...what model I don't know maybe some one could help dig it out....Hahahaha..I would like to know also...

To conclude form what I have see, and read + info gathering....

Fixed type cam: we have both RedFlex and Jenoptik TrafficStar SR590..

Red light cam: Jenoptik Trafficstar SR590

Mobile Type: Jenoptik MultaRadar CD

Hope this info can help ZTHian know more about our new speed & redlight monitoring system

AES is just a general term for the whole system...those cams are not called AES....
